Comparison between Intel Core i5-10500 and Intel Pentium Gold G5620

Both CPUs are manufactured by Intel. Intel Pentium Gold G5620 has a higher base speed of 4.0 GHz compared to Intel Core i5-10500's 3.1 GHz. Intel Core i5-10500 has a higher turbo speed of 4.5 GHz compared to Intel Pentium Gold G5620's GHz. Intel Core i5-10500 has more cores (6) compared to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 2 cores. Intel Core i5-10500 supports more threads (12) compared to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 4 threads.

Both CPUs belong to the same class: Desktop. Intel Core i5-10500 uses the FCLGA1200 socket, while Intel Pentium Gold G5620 uses the FCLGA1151-2 socket. Intel Core i5-10500 was launched in Q2 2020, while Intel Pentium Gold G5620 was launched in Q4 2019. Intel Core i5-10500 has a larger L3 cache of 12 MB compared to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 4 MB.

Pro's and Con's

Intel Core i5-10500 – Pros and Cons

Pros:

  • Higher Turbo Boost Speed: The Intel Core i5-10500 supports a higher turbo boost speed of 4.5 GHz compared to the Intel Pentium Gold G5620's GHz. This allows for better performance during peak workloads.
  • Faster Single-Core Performance: With a single-threaded performance score of 2821, the Intel Core i5-10500 outperforms the Intel Pentium Gold G5620 (score: 2461). This makes it better suited for tasks that rely on single-core performance, such as gaming or everyday productivity.
  • Larger L3 Cache: The Intel Core i5-10500 features a larger L3 cache of 12MB compared to the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 4MB. A larger cache improves performance in memory-intensive tasks, such as video editing or 3D rendering, by reducing latency and speeding up data access.
  • Higher CPU Mark Score: The Intel Core i5-10500 has a higher CPU Mark score of 68.91 compared to the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 26.83. This indicates better overall performance across a wide range of tasks.

Cons:

  • Higher Power Consumption: The Intel Core i5-10500 has a higher TDP of 65W compared to the Intel Pentium Gold G5620's 54W. This means it may consume more power, leading to higher energy costs and potentially more heat generation, which could require better cooling solutions.

Intel Pentium Gold G5620 – Pros and Cons

Pros:

Cons:

  • Fewer Cores: The Intel Pentium Gold G5620 has 2 cores, which is fewer than the Intel Core i5-10500's 6 cores. This could impact performance in multi-threaded workloads, such as rendering, compiling code, or running virtual machines.
  • Fewer Threads: The Intel Pentium Gold G5620 has 4 threads, which is fewer than the Intel Core i5-10500's 12 threads. This may limit its ability to handle highly parallel workloads efficiently.
  • Lower Multi-Core Performance: In multi-threaded tasks, the Intel Pentium Gold G5620 scores 4272, which is lower than the Intel Core i5-10500's score of 13387. This makes the Intel Core i5-10500 a better choice for heavy multitasking or parallel processing.
